PARENT OPINION SURVEY

WE WANT OUR PARENTS TO TELL US WHAT THEY THINK!

 

Our school is conducting a survey to find out what parents think of our school. The Parent Opinion Survey is an annual survey offered by the Department of Education and Training that is conducted amongst a sample of randomly selected parents. It is designed to assist schools in gaining an understanding of parents’ perceptions of school climate, student behaviour and student engagement. Our school will use the survey results to help inform and direct future school planning and improvement strategies.

 

Approximately 30 per cent of parents have received an email to invite them to participate in this year’s survey. All responses to the survey are anonymous. 

 

The survey will be conducted online, only takes 15-20 minutes to complete, and can be accessed at any convenient time within the period on desktop computers, laptops, tablets or smartphones. 

 

The survey results will be reported back to the school at the end of September.
